Abstract

An approach is presented to the construction of a hierarchical security management system for large-scale dynamic communication networks (MANET, VANET, FANET, WSN, etc.) with the use of software-defined network technologies and supercomputer elastic computations. The results of experiments to evaluate the effectiveness of the proposed approach are presented.
